Wolverines Beat Purdue 41-13

In the Michigan vs Perdue game, Michigan won 41-13 Nov. 23rd, despite potential distractions of NCAA sign-stealing investigation. Michigan is seemingly unfazed by an NCAA investigation into allegations of a sign-stealing scheme that could penalize the program and coaching staff.

Blake Corum matched his season high with three touchdowns and Semaj Morgan ran for a 44-yard score, leading the third-ranked Wolverines to a 41-13 victory over Purdue The Wolverines routed another overmatched opponent as they have each game this season.

In the first quarter, Michigan scored 17 points against Perdue. Only in the second quarter and fourth quarter, Perdue scored 13 points.
